vladZzz
Guest
Хочу научится ООП
Вопрос в следующем, хочу переписать свой движок с помощью ООП, т.к. использовать маленькие файлы стало жутко неудобно. В папке модули сейчас порядка 100 штук php файлов, хотелось бы всё структуировать и привести в порядок. Сейчас у меня всё вызвается require'ами, а все модули лежат в папке /modules/. Грубо говоря так:
index.php
require('modules/'.$op.'.php');
а в адресной строке http://www.site.ru/index.php?op=news_show&id=77
соответсвенно подключатся модуль, например news_show.php или какой-нибудь file_del.php.
Расскажите мне основу, а дальше уже буду копаться сам. Меня инетресует как раз вот эти вызовы функций из классов. Т.е.
чем заменить require в index.php и как вызывать определенные функции из классов.
Например, есть класс News, там есть функция news_show(). Как её можно вызвать?
Как передать функции параметры, например id=xx?
Вообщем, помогите, кто чем сможет, и если есть интересные статьи тоже не откажите ...
Вопрос в следующем, хочу переписать свой движок с помощью ООП, т.к. использовать маленькие файлы стало жутко неудобно. В папке модули сейчас порядка 100 штук php файлов, хотелось бы всё структуировать и привести в порядок. Сейчас у меня всё вызвается require'ами, а все модули лежат в папке /modules/. Грубо говоря так:
index.php
require('modules/'.$op.'.php');
а в адресной строке http://www.site.ru/index.php?op=news_show&id=77
соответсвенно подключатся модуль, например news_show.php или какой-нибудь file_del.php.
Расскажите мне основу, а дальше уже буду копаться сам. Меня инетресует как раз вот эти вызовы функций из классов. Т.е.
чем заменить require в index.php и как вызывать определенные функции из классов.
Например, есть класс News, там есть функция news_show(). Как её можно вызвать?
Как передать функции параметры, например id=xx?
Вообщем, помогите, кто чем сможет, и если есть интересные статьи тоже не откажите ...